When planning to install new siding, you’ll want to factor in various costs, including materials, labor, permits, and potential local influences that can affect pricing.
To start with, the material costs can vary significantly depending on your choice of siding. For instance, vinyl siding, which is popular due to its affordability and low maintenance, can range from $5,000 to $15,000 for an average 2,000 square foot home. If you opt for higher-end materials such as cedar shakes or fiber cement, you might see costs escalate to between $10,000 and $25,000.
Labor costs also play a crucial role in your budget. In Georgina, skilled labor for siding installation can average around $50 to $75 per hour, depending on the complexity of the job and the expertise of the contractors involved. For a typical siding project, you might expect to pay anywhere from $2,000 to $5,000 in labor costs.
Permits are another key consideration. In Georgina, homeowners are required to obtain a building permit for most siding projects. The cost of a permit generally falls between $200 and $500, depending on the specifics of your project. It’s always a good idea to check with the Building and Renovating department to ensure you have all the necessary permits in place before beginning any work.
Local factors can significantly influence your overall budget as well. For example, the climate in Georgina can affect the type of siding materials that are best suited for your home. Choosing siding that withstands local weather conditions, such as heavy rains or extreme temperatures, can prevent future repair costs. Additionally, local regulations or neighborhood aesthetics might dictate the types of materials or colors allowed for siding, so it’s wise to do your research before making a final decision.
In summary, a well-planned siding renovation in Georgina can range from approximately $7,000 to $30,000, depending on materials, labor, and permits. As you embark on this renovation journey, remember to prioritize quality materials and professional installation to protect your investment.
